    John 3.16-21
    John 3:16–21 ESV
    16 “For God so loved the world, that he gave his only Son, that whoever believes in him should not perish but have eternal life. 17 For God did not send his Son into the world to condemn the world, but in order that the world might be saved through him. 18 Whoever believes in him is not condemned, but whoever does not believe is condemned already, because he has not believed in the name of the only Son of God. 19 And this is the judgment: the light has come into the world, and people loved the darkness rather than the light because their works were evil. 20 For everyone who does wicked things hates the light and does not come to the light, lest his works should be exposed. 21 But whoever does what is true comes to the light, so that it may be clearly seen that his works have been carried out in God.”
    1. The persons (3:16)
    a. The Father gave his Son (3:16a).
    b. The Son will give his life (3:16b).
    2. The purpose (3:17)
    a. It is not to condemn sinners (3:17a).
    b. It is to convert sinners (3:17b).
    3. The people (3:18–21)
    a. Condemnation for those who reject Christ (3:18b–20)
    b. Salvation for those who receive Christ (3:18a, 21.8)

    JOHN EXALTS JESUS, THE PERSON OF SALVATION

    The argument: A debate occurs among John’s disciples concerning which baptism is valid

    —those performed by John or Jesus.
    — Turn if you will to John 3.22-26.
    John 3:22–26 ESV
    22 After this Jesus and his disciples went into the Judean countryside, and he remained there with them and was baptizing. 23 John also was baptizing at Aenon near Salim, because water was plentiful there, and people were coming and being baptized 24 (for John had not yet been put in prison). 25 Now a discussion arose between some of John’s disciples and a Jew over purification. 26 And they came to John and said to him, “Rabbi, he who was with you across the Jordan, to whom you bore witness—look, he is baptizing, and all are going to him.”
    — John’s baptism was an OUTWARD SIGN of cleansing reflecting inward repentance from sin.
    — Jesus baptizing follows our current method. Baptism as a reflection of the salvation that was given by Jesus.
    — Baptism by immersion, by going under the water and coming up.
    — This is a way that demonstrates the death, burial and resurrection that Jesus participated in and what we look forward to.
